[quote who="Neil Banfield" reply="4" id="2380441"]Directory Opus used to add additional titlebars to some of its windows which caused problems with WindowBlinds. It appears they have removed these from the new versions (possibly because of Windows Aero not liking it anymore than WB did), but WB is still detecting it and disabling control skinning.
